Seaborn安装与配置
时间: 2024-06-11 16:06:02 浏览: 175
1. 安装Seaborn
在命令行中输入以下命令进行安装:
```
pip install seaborn
```
2. 配置Seaborn
在使用Seaborn之前,需要先导入Seaborn包:
```python
import seaborn as sns
```
然后需要设置Seaborn的绘图风格。Seaborn提供了5种绘图风格,分别是:
- darkgrid:黑色网格
- whitegrid:白色网格
- dark:黑色背景
- white:白色背景
- ticks:带刻度线的白色背景
设置绘图风格的代码如下:
```python
sns.set_style("whitegrid")
```
此外,还可以设置Seaborn的字体大小、颜色等其他绘图参数。例如,设置字体大小:
```python
sns.set(font_scale=1.5)
```
以上就是Seaborn的安装与配置。
相关问题
seaborn安装不上
### 如何解决Python Seaborn库安装失败的问题
#### 使用`pip`安装Seaborn及其依赖项
为了成功安装Seaborn,可以先尝试更新`pip`工具至最新版本并确保所有必要的依赖项都已正确安装。具体操作如下:
```bash
python -m pip install --upgrade pip setuptools wheel
```
接着按照官方推荐的方式安装Seaborn以及其所需的前置条件——即matplotlib、pandas、scipy和numpy这些基础数据处理与绘图库[^3]。
```bash
pip install seaborn matplotlib pandas scipy numpy
```
如果遇到权限不足的情况,则可以在上述命令前加上`sudo`(针对Linux/MacOS),或者是在Windows环境下以管理员身份运行命令提示符;另外一种更为安全的做法是以用户模式执行而不影响全局环境:
```bash
pip install --user seaborn matplotlib pandas scipy numpy
```
对于某些特定场景下可能存在的网络连接不稳定而导致下载中断的情形,建议配置国内镜像源来加速获取资源过程,比如阿里云或清华大学开源软件镜像站提供的服务:
```bash
pip install -i https://pypi.tuna.tsinghua.edu.cn/simple seaborn
```
#### 处理编译型扩展模块的构建难题
当目标平台缺乏C/C++编译器支持时可能会遭遇setup.py相关错误。此时可考虑采用预编译二进制轮文件(wheel)形式来进行部署,这通常能绕过繁琐耗时且容易出错的手动编译环节。确认操作系统位数后选用相匹配架构下的.whl包直接完成快速简便地装配工作即可[^1]。
#### 验证安装成果
最后一步便是验证是否真的能够正常使用新加入的功能特性了。打开交互式的解释器会话窗口试着加载该第三方组件看看会不会报任何异常信息出来:
```python
import seaborn as sns
print(f'Seaborn version: {sns.__version__}')
```
seaborn国内安装
### 如何在国内环境安装 Seaborn 库
在国内环境中,由于网络原因可能导致通过官方 PyPI 源安装依赖包失败。此时可以通过配置国内镜像源来解决这一问题。
#### 使用国内镜像源安装 Seaborn
可以使用以下命令并通过指定国内镜像源完成安装:
```bash
pip install seaborn -i https://pypi.tuna.tsinghua.edu.cn/simple
```
该命令指定了清华大学开源软件镜像站作为 `pip` 的索引源[^1]。类似的,还可以选择其他国内镜像站点,例如阿里云或中国科学技术大学的镜像源:
- 阿里云:https://mirrors.aliyun.com/pypi/simple/
- 中国科学技术大学:https://pypi.mirrors.ustc.edu.cn/simple/
对应的安装命令分别为:
```bash
pip install seaborn -i https://mirrors.aliyun.com/pypi/simple/
```
```bash
pip install seaborn -i https://pypi.mirrors.ustc.edu.cn/simple/
```
#### 设置默认镜像源
为了简化后续操作,也可以全局修改 `pip` 默认使用的镜像源。编辑或创建文件 `~/.pip/pip.conf` 并加入如下内容:
```ini
[global]
index-url = https://pypi.tuna.tsinghua.edu.cn/simple
```
这样以后无需每次都手动指定 `-i` 参数即可直接使用清华镜像源进行安装[^4]。
#### 安装过程中遇到的信任问题处理方法
当提示无法信任某个地址时,可能是因为 SSL/TLS 认证出现问题或者本地网络存在干扰因素。尝试以下方式解决问题:
1. **禁用证书验证**
添加参数 `--trusted-host` 来跳过对该主机的安全性校验:
```bash
pip install seaborn --trusted-host pypi.tuna.tsinghua.edu.cn -i https://pypi.tuna.tsinghua.edu.cn/simple
```
2. **升级 pip 工具**
如果当前版本较低可能会引发兼容性错误,建议先更新到最新版再重试:
```bash
python -m pip install --upgrade pip
```
3. **切换至 HTTPS 协议外的方式(不推荐)**
虽然可行但安全性较差,仅作备选方案考虑:
```bash
pip install seaborn -i http://pypi.tuna.tsinghua.edu.cn/simple
```
以上措施能够有效应对因网络状况不佳而导致的标准流程受阻情况。
#### 示例代码片段展示已成功加载所需库的状态检测逻辑
下面给出一段简单的测试脚本用来确认是否正常引入了包括 Seaborn 在内的几个常用科学计算相关模块:
```python
import numpy as np
import pandas as pd
import seaborn as sns
import matplotlib.pyplot as plt
print(f"Numpy Version: {np.__version__}")
print(f"Pandas Version: {pd.__version__}")
print(f"Seaborn Version: {sns.__version__}")
plt.show()
```
运行这段程序后如果没有抛出异常,则说明各组件均已就绪可投入使用[^2]。
阅读全文
相关推荐















